Output 53d592e8177e5cc4c07effadb960fbfa889a10d0aaaefca3cbca1b43a36ffcc3:1

value
54215
script pubkey
OP_0 OP_PUSHBYTES_20 fc3d44f14f0b20d37f931cd2891c84281720be96
address
bc1qls75fu20pvsdxlunrnfgj8yy9qtjp05kuxswvy
transaction
53d592e8177e5cc4c07effadb960fbfa889a10d0aaaefca3cbca1b43a36ffcc3
confirmations
18737
spent
true